Launceston in August

Not the best time

Winter's tail end offers slightly better weather but still requires warm clothes and waterproofs. Tourist numbers remain low, keeping costs down for hardy travelers.

Weather

Late winter maintains cool temperatures with slightly less persistent rain. Frost remains common on clear nights, but sunny days become more frequent. The weather starts showing hints of spring's arrival.

14°C high3°C low15 rain days

Summer means festival season and perfect wine-tasting weather. December through March sees temperatures around 22°C and minimal rain. The Festivale food and wine festival takes over City Park every February, drawing 20,000 visitors over three days. Autumn delivers the best of both worlds – warm days, cool nights, and harvest season in the vineyards. March and April offer perfect conditions for hiking Cataract Gorge or cycling the Tamar Valley. Plus accommodation prices drop after the summer rush. Winter brings moody skies and cozy pub sessions, but temperatures rarely drop below 3°C. The Museum of Old and New Art in Hobart runs special winter exhibitions, making it worth the 2.5-hour drive south. And here's the thing – winter wine tastings by the fireplace at Josef Chromy beat crowded summer sessions.
